On Chain Sensor

Algorithm

On chain sensors represent computational processes executed directly on a blockchain, designed to monitor and react to specific network states or data streams. These algorithms typically involve smart contracts that continuously evaluate conditions, such as price feeds, liquidity pool ratios, or transaction volumes, triggering pre-defined actions when thresholds are met. Their function extends beyond simple data retrieval, enabling automated responses crucial for decentralized finance (DeFi) protocols and sophisticated trading strategies. Consequently, the deterministic nature of blockchain execution ensures transparency and auditability of sensor-driven operations, minimizing counterparty risk.
